Назад к вопросам
Middle
3
Как бы отобразил ошибки и альтернативные сценарии в Sequence Diagram?
Компании, где спрашивали
Леман про
Ответ от нейросети
sobes.tech AI
В Sequence Diagram для отображения ошибок и альтернативных сценариев используются альтернативные фрагменты (alt fragments) и обработка исключений.
- alt fragment позволяет показать альтернативные пути выполнения, например, успешный и ошибочный сценарии. Внутри alt можно указать несколько опций с условиями.
- Для ошибок обычно выделяют отдельный альтернативный блок с условием, например,
[ошибка]или[исключение].
Пример:
alt Успешный сценарий
Пользователь -> Система: Запрос данных
Система -> Пользователь: Данные
else Ошибка
Пользователь -> Система: Запрос данных
Система -> Пользователь: Сообщение об ошибке
end
Таким образом, диаграмма показывает разные варианты развития событий, включая ошибки и альтернативные пути.